Alphonso Davies is once again missing FC Bayern through injury. After the win in Wolfsburg, Vincent Kompany spoke about the Canadian’s condition and chose clear words.

Davies suffered a muscle injury in his rear left thigh in the Champions League semi-final second leg against Paris Saint-Germain, FC Bayern officially announced on Friday. The 25-year-old will be out for several weeks and will therefore not be available for the Munich side in the final sprint of the season.


Video OneFootball


Kompany was asked about Davies at the press conference after Bayern’s 1-0 win in Wolfsburg. The Bayern coach does not see the physical side as the biggest problem: „Physically, I’m not worried about him. He’ll be back and everything will be fine.“

Kompany is more worried about the mental strain after the next setback. „But mentally it’s extremely tough. These little injuries that keep coming back are hard to cope with,“ said the Belgian. It’s not the first injury-related setback for Davies that has slowed him down.

Davies‘ participation in the World Championship is still uncertain

The World Cup with Canada also remains an issue for Davies. Kompany explained: „We’ll see what happens with regard to the World Cup. We’ll help and support him.“ The left-back is one of the most important players in his national team, but will now have to wait and see in the coming weeks.

The Bayern coach wants to instil confidence in his player at this stage. „I would just look Phonzy in the eye and tell him to keep going. There’s no other way. He shouldn’t be afraid. Fear is the biggest enemy in a situation like this.“

The loss is also a bitter blow for Munich in sporting terms. Davies was a permanent fixture on the left flank, but Kompany will now have to make do without the Canadian in the coming games. The 25-year-old will also miss the DFB Cup final against VfB Stuttgart. It remains to be seen whether he will be ready for action again in time for the World Cup.
